Using INFO, set the mode of operation that corresponds with the battery.
The symbol - 1 - for refresh - charging wet batteries or the symbol - 2 - for refresh - charging of Gel/Absorbant Glass Mat (AGM) batteries is
indicated in the display.
-
Set the capacity (Ah) of the battery to be charged with the corresponding button up [Up Arrow] or down [Down Arrow].
-
Clamp the red charging clamp + to the positive battery terminal.
‹› In the case of vehicles with a start/stop function and an installed battery monitoring control module (J367), the black charge terminal - must be
connected to the body ground. The start/stop system will malfunction if it is connected to the negative terminal on the battery.
-
Connect the black charging clamp - to the negative battery terminal.
The charger recognizes the nominal voltage of the connected battery (6 V, 12V, or 24 V) and begins the charging process automatically.
At a charge condition of approximately 80 - 85 % of the battery voltage, charging unit begins the final-charging. The fourth bar is indicated on the
display - 1 -. The battery is ready for operation.
‹› The refresh charging process is dependent on the degree of sulfation of the battery.
